About [[amino-[5-[8-morpholin-4-yl-2-(2-quinolin-2-ylethenyl)imidazo[1,2-a]pyrazin-5-yl]-2-pyridinyl]methylidene]amino] ethyl carbonate
[[amino-[5-[8-morpholin-4-yl-2-(2-quinolin-2-ylethenyl)imidazo[1,2-a]pyrazin-5-yl]-2-pyridinyl]methylidene]amino] ethyl carbonate (PubChem CID 123657151) has the molecular formula C30H28N8O4
and a molecular weight of 564.61 g/mol. Its IUPAC name is [[amino-[5-[8-morpholin-4-yl-2-(2-quinolin-2-ylethenyl)imidazo[1,2-a]pyrazin-5-yl]-2-pyridinyl]methylidene]amino] ethyl carbonate.
